DAV Flowers Making Event

Branch

Cary

April 11, 2026 at 4:00:00 AM

On April 11th, 2026, VT Seva Cary volunteers participated in a DAV Flower Making event, creating handmade “forget-me-not” flowers to honor retired and disabled American veterans. Our 6 youth volunteers and 1 adult volunteer worked together in a fun and productive environment, making flowers while listening to music and engaging in conversation. Throughout the event, volunteers stayed focused and dedicated, carefully crafting each flower to show appreciation for the service and sacrifices of veterans. By the end of the event, the team created over 1,120 flowers, each serving as a small but meaningful reminder of gratitude and recognition. These flowers are distributed by the Disabled American Veterans (DAV) organization at events and in communities across the country, where they help raise awareness and support for veterans. This is also a recurring service event, giving volunteers ongoing opportunities to contribute, connect, and make an impact over time. It allowed participants to combine creativity with service, making a positive impact while spreading joy to those who have given so much to the community.

Volunteering @USA National Throwball Championship

Branch

Cary

April 4, 2026 at 4:00:00 AM

On April 4th and 5th, 2026, VT Seva Cary volunteers played a key role in supporting the USA National Throwball Championship hosted by Net Sports. Across six shifts, 36 youth volunteers worked tirelessly to help with court setup, taping guidelines, establishing boundaries, keeping score, line refereeing, managing sidelines, and assisting with food distribution for players and volunteers. On April 4th, volunteers focused on court preparations and observing pre-match conferences, ensuring the event started smoothly and efficiently. During the matches, they actively participated in scoring and sideline management, completing a total of 8 matches during their shifts. On April 5th, volunteers helped set up seating for the 3rd place and final matches, tracked scores as line referees, and assisted with lunch for all teams and volunteers. Throughout both days, volunteers showed initiative, adaptability, and teamwork, taking on tasks as needed and supporting staff to relieve extra responsibilities. Their contributions ensured that the tournament ran efficiently, matches were executed smoothly, and participants had a positive experience. Overall, the volunteers’ dedication and hard work significantly enhanced the success of the championship while providing them with an engaging opportunity to contribute to the community and large-scale sporting events.
